Overview

Support coordination, implementation, monitoring, and resource mobilization for the Today and Tomorrow Initiative (TTI) to maximize its impact. The role involves collaboration with various teams and stakeholders to contribute to climate action, disaster risk finance, and children's rights.


Key Responsibilities
  • Coordinating the Today and Tomorrow Initiative Across HQ, Regional and Country Teams
  • Meeting Donor Reporting Requirements and Maintaining Accountability
  • Providing Technical Assistance and Building Country Office Capacity
  • Keeping TTI Knowledge Systems Current and Accessible
  • Building the Evidence Base and Mobilizing Resources for TTI
Required Experience
  • At least 8 years of experience in programme management, donor engagement, and technical guidance related to climate action, disaster risk reduction, sustainability, and innovative financing mechanisms.
  • Proven ability to develop detailed work plans, knowledge management strategies, and technical guidance materials aligned with organizational goals.
  • Experience coordinating multi-stakeholder meetings, facilitating workshops, and delivering capacity-building initiatives.
Qualifications

Master’s degree in sustainability, climate science, international development, public administration, or a related field focused on climate resilience or sustainability.
